Transaction 38ae501361cb3764a9cb58a165b4bc9123b7a14585e38eafb005d47e23ab2740
1 Input
1 Output
-
38ae501361cb3764a9cb58a165b4bc9123b7a14585e38eafb005d47e23ab2740:0
- value
- 9985310
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 4a2bf95f647807e8f88836df8f6b8f511a275e1c OP_EQUALVERIFY OP_CHECKSIG
- address
- 17mBga5WKfrXKLELYU64cDuBifgZU35NvT